Leveraging Generative Engines for Search
Generative Engine Optimization (GEO) ushers in a new era of search results. By leveraging the power of generative AI, search engines have the capability to deliver more relevant and engaging responses to user queries.
Traditional search algorithms primarily focus on identifying keywords within web pages. GEO, conversely, understands the intent behind a query and produces responses that are conversational.
This evolution in search technology has the potential to alter how we communicate with information. Users are poised for a more user-friendly search experience, while businesses can benefit from improved visibility and reach.
